Online games take 1-2hours. Quickspeed. People have tier 2 units (mages, rangers, swordsmen, etc) around turn 100, and tier 3 units (archmages, druids, champions, etc) around turn 120. We generally attack each other around turn 120 (~1 hour into the game), with the more advanced person (people) making the walk to enemy land(s).
I suggest having a basic defense/weak attack by turn ~80 (30-45minutes into the game), and a strong defense/assault team by turn ~115 (~1 hour into the game).
Our games are pretty much always over within 2 hours.
For practice, I recommend these settings:
Quickspeed
Tiny (3-4 players), low sea level
Hub (ismuth 1 wide, pressed neutral, solid hubs, flat map, balanced resources)
Advanced start (default points [3 cities+?])
No_barbs
No-Tech Trading
Unrestricted Leaders
No Tribal Villages
Blessing
Compact enforced
No Lairs
No Unique Features
Note that we do not like fighting with warriors and axemen. If we wanted to do that, we could play BTS and have 8 people for a
"FFA Blazing Pangea!" in 5 minutes on gamespy server. That's why turn 80-90 is the earliest attacking done, with most (80% of the time) no attacking until ~turn 110. (Hub with 1-wide ismuths helps discourage mundane (early) unit rushing in general)
